# GraphQL API
## Defining the Schema Class
A plugin can extend NetBox's GraphQL API by registering its own schema class. By default, NetBox will attempt to import `graphql.schema` from the plugin, if it exists. This path can be overridden by defining `graphql_schema` on the PluginConfig instance as the dotted path to the desired Python class. This class must be a subclass of `graphene.ObjectType`.
